#fa7624 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fa7624 is composed of 98% red, 46.3%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52.8% magenta, 85.6%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 23 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 56.1%. #fa7624 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ffec48 with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#fa7624 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#fa7624 has RGB values of R:250, G:118, B:36 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.53, Y:0.86,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16414244.

Shades and Tints of #fa7624

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0400 is the darkest color, while #fffaf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a7624

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#938e8b is the less saturated color, while #fa7624 is the most saturated one.
